vb.org Archive

vb.org Archive (https://vborg.vbsupport.ru/index.php)
-   vB3 Programming Discussions (https://vborg.vbsupport.ru/forumdisplay.php?f=15)
-   -   MYSQL error 1064 (https://vborg.vbsupport.ru/showthread.php?t=62151)

tehste 03-04-2004 07:14 AM

MYSQL error 1064
 
I tried looking through all the threads but I could not find an answer.

I'm making a hack and getting a 1064 error when i try to insert a new row through the admin cp.

I would appreciate help with this.

error
Quote:

Database error in vBulletin 3.0.0 Release Candidate 4:

Invalid SQL:
INSERT INTO hack_settings
(ON,ALL,PST,RFRL,NSUP,INTR,CCST,CREV,CLIC,SELL,LOG ) VALUES('0','0','','','','','','','','','0')

mysql error: You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near 'ON,ALL,PST,RFRL,NSUP,INTR,CCST,CREV,CLIC,SELL,LOG ) VALUES('0','

mysql error number: 1064
The table and colomns exist and im really puzzeled about this.

PHP
PHP Code:

    $DB_site->query("
        INSERT INTO " 
TABLE_PREFIX "hack_settings
        (ON,ALL,PST,RFRL,NSUP,INTR,CCST,CREV,CLIC,SELL,LOG) VALUES('
$settings[ON]','$settings[ALL]','$settings[PST]','$settings[RFRL]','$settings[NSUP]','$settings[INTR]','$settings[CCST]','$settings[CREV]','$settings[CLIC]','$settings[SELL]','$settings[LOG]')
    "
); 

Thanks for any help :)

Dean C 03-04-2004 01:43 PM

You're probably best asking this in the HTL thread :) I can't see anything wrong on first glance...

tehste 03-04-2004 03:00 PM

Quote:

Originally Posted by Dean C
You're probably best asking this in the HTL thread :) I can't see anything wrong on first glance...

its nothing to do with HTL.
i cant see anything wrong. Yet I'm getting a syntax error (1064).
Anyone have any ideas?

assassingod 03-04-2004 03:07 PM

Try adding a space after VALUES

tehste 03-04-2004 03:39 PM

i tried that i have also tried putting ". and ." round the vars. and putting spaces after ,. but nothing is working. I have tried using an update query and that too is not working. In other parts of this hack (IE: outside the admin cp) my queries are fine.

Any includes i may have missed?

Logician 03-05-2004 07:22 AM

"ON" and "ALL" are reserved words of MYSQL so they should never be used as table field names. Otherwise this happens..

Quoting them in your query might or might NOT help depending on your MYSQL configuration..

tehste 03-05-2004 08:35 AM

Quote:

Originally Posted by Logician
"ON" and "ALL" are reserved words of MYSQL so they should never be used as table field names. Otherwise this happens..

Quoting them in your query might or might NOT help depending on your MYSQL configuration..

i thought that might be it. is LOG also reserved?

Logician 03-05-2004 11:45 AM

nope.. http://rucus.ru.ac.za/docs/mysql/Res...served%20words

filburt1 03-05-2004 01:05 PM

Quote:

Originally Posted by zsdave
i thought that might be it. is LOG also reserved?

It might not be a keyword, but it is probably a function name (logarithm).

Dean C 03-05-2004 03:17 PM

Sorry to drift off topic - but what is a .za domain? Zambia?


All times are GMT. The time now is 04:14 PM.

Powered by vBulletin® Version 3.8.12 by vBS
Copyright ©2000 - 2025, vBulletin Solutions Inc.

X vBulletin 3.8.12 by vBS Debug Information
  • Page Generation 0.00979 seconds
  • Memory Usage 1,738KB
  • Queries Executed 10 (?)
More Information
Template Usage:
  • (1)ad_footer_end
  • (1)ad_footer_start
  • (1)ad_header_end
  • (1)ad_header_logo
  • (1)ad_navbar_below
  • (1)bbcode_php_printable
  • (4)bbcode_quote_printable
  • (1)footer
  • (1)gobutton
  • (1)header
  • (1)headinclude
  • (6)option
  • (1)pagenav
  • (1)pagenav_curpage
  • (1)pagenav_pagelink
  • (1)post_thanks_navbar_search
  • (1)printthread
  • (10)printthreadbit
  • (1)spacer_close
  • (1)spacer_open 

Phrase Groups Available:
  • global
  • postbit
  • showthread
Included Files:
  • ./printthread.php
  • ./global.php
  • ./includes/init.php
  • ./includes/class_core.php
  • ./includes/config.php
  • ./includes/functions.php
  • ./includes/class_hook.php
  • ./includes/modsystem_functions.php
  • ./includes/class_bbcode_alt.php
  • ./includes/class_bbcode.php
  • ./includes/functions_bigthree.php 

Hooks Called:
  • init_startup
  • init_startup_session_setup_start
  • init_startup_session_setup_complete
  • cache_permissions
  • fetch_threadinfo_query
  • fetch_threadinfo
  • fetch_foruminfo
  • style_fetch
  • cache_templates
  • global_start
  • parse_templates
  • global_setup_complete
  • printthread_start
  • pagenav_page
  • pagenav_complete
  • bbcode_fetch_tags
  • bbcode_create
  • bbcode_parse_start
  • bbcode_parse_complete_precache
  • bbcode_parse_complete
  • printthread_post
  • printthread_complete